In a dramatic escalation of tensions with South Korea, North Korea has blown up key road and rail links connecting the two countries. The demolition, which took place on Tuesday, comes after North Korea issued a warning that it would take drastic steps to sever ties with Seoul.

The destroyed links are vital for communication and transportation between the two countries, and their destruction represents a significant blow to any hopes of reconciliation or cooperation between North and South Korea. The move is seen as a direct response to what North Korea perceives as hostility from South Korea, including propaganda leaflets being sent across the border by defectors.

This latest act of aggression is just the most recent in a series of provocative actions from North Korea in recent weeks. The regime has also demolished a joint liaison office with South Korea, and reinstalled loudspeakers along the border to broadcast anti-South Korean propaganda.

The international community is closely monitoring the situation, with concerns growing about the potential for further escalation and conflict on the Korean peninsula. Both North and South Korea have a history of provocations and tit-for-tat actions, and the current situation is raising fears of a return to heightened tensions and even military conflict.

The United Nations and other countries have called for restraint and dialogue between the two Koreas to prevent a further escalation of the situation. However, with North Korea showing no signs of backing down, the future of relations between the two countries remains uncertain and fraught with tension.
